The Science Behind CBD: How Does It Fight Inflammation?

CBD interacts with the body's endocannabinoid system, a complex network of receptors and chemicals that helps regulate various bodily functions, including inflammation. When we experience inflammation, the body releases certain chemicals that trigger an immune response. CBD is believed to interact with the endocannabinoid receptors, helping to reduce this immune response and potentially decreasing inflammation.

Research has shown that CBD may inhibit the production of pro-inflammatory molecules, such as cytokines, which play a significant role in promoting inflammation. Additionally, CBD has been found to suppress the activation of certain immune cells responsible for inflammation. These findings suggest that CBD has the potential to significantly reduce inflammation and offer a natural alternative to traditional anti-inflammatory medications.

However, it is important to note that more research is needed to fully understand the mechanisms by which CBD reduces inflammation. While the initial findings are promising, it is always advisable to consult with a healthcare professional before incorporating CBD into your treatment regimen, especially if you have underlying medical conditions or are taking other medications.

The Potential Risks of CBD: What You Need to Know

While CBD has shown promise as a natural alternative for inflammation reduction, it is important to be aware of potential risks and side effects:

1. Drug Interactions:

CBD can interact with certain medications, particularly those broken down by the liver. It is essential to consult with your healthcare provider before using CBD, especially if you are taking medications such as blood thinners or anti-seizure drugs.

2. Quality Control:

Not all CBD products are created equal. The lack of regulation in the CBD industry means that there is a wide range of product quality. It is crucial to choose reputable brands that prioritize third-party testing and provide transparent information about their products.

3. Side Effects:

While CBD is generally well-tolerated, some individuals may experience side effects such as dry mouth, drowsiness, nausea, or changes in appetite. These side effects are typically mild and temporary but can vary from person to person.

As with any supplement or medication, it is always advisable to consult with a healthcare professional before incorporating CBD into your routine, especially if you have underlying medical conditions or are taking other medications. They can provide personalized guidance and help you navigate any potential risks.

Choosing the Right CBD Product: Factors to Consider

When choosing a CBD product for inflammation reduction, there are several factors to consider:

1. Source of CBD:

Opt for CBD derived from organically grown hemp to ensure a higher-quality product free from pesticides and other harmful chemicals.

2. Extraction Method:

Look for CBD products that use clean and safe extraction methods, such as CO2 extraction, to preserve the integrity and potency of the cannabinoids.

3. Third-Party Testing:

Choose brands that conduct third-party testing to verify the potency and purity of their products. This ensures that you are getting a reliable and transparent CBD product.

4. Dosage and Concentration:

Consider the dosage and concentration of CBD in the product. It is essential to follow the recommended dosage and start with a lower concentration before gradually increasing if necessary.

By considering these factors, you can make an informed decision when selecting a CBD product for inflammation reduction.

5. How should CBD be consumed for inflammation reduction?

CBD products are available in various forms, including oils, capsules, topicals, and edibles. The best method of consumption for inflammation reduction may vary depending on the individual and the specific condition. Sublingual administration (placing CBD oil under the tongue) allows for quick absorption into the bloodstream, while topicals can be applied directly to areas of inflammation.

It's important to choose high-quality CBD products from reputable sources and follow the recommended dosage instructions. Starting with a low dosage and gradually increasing if necessary allows you to assess your body's response to CBD and find the optimal dosage for inflammation reduction.
